SORL Awarded "2012 A Rank Supplier" and "2013 A Rank Strategic Partner" Designations
www.chinatrucks.com: SORL Auto Parts, Inc. (NASDAQ: SORL) ("SORL" or the "Company"), a leading sUPplier of brake and control systems to the global commercial vehicle industry, announced today that it received both the "2012 A Rank Supplier" and "2013 A Rank Strategic Partner" awards by Dongfeng Dana Axle Co., Ltd. ("DANA"). DANA is the largest semi-independent subsidiary of the DongFeng Group, and it is the largest and most profitable axle production facility in China with a diversified line of produCTS.
SORL was one of only 10 suppliers that received both the "2012 A Rank Supplier" and "2013 A Rank Strategic Partner" awards from DANA. Through winning these awards, SORL will be entitled to supply a higher share of DANA's brake purchases, and the Company will receive preferential payment terms as well.
Ms. Jinrui Yu, SORL's Chief Operating OFFicer, commented, "Winning both the '2012 A Rank Supplier' and '2013 A Rank Strategic Partner' awards highlights Dongfeng Axel's recognition of our products' high quality and superb performance. These awards reinforce the judgment of other OEMs such as Shaanxi Heavy Duty Truck Co., Sichuan South Chun Auto Group Company Limited, Hubei Sanjiang Space Wanshan Special Vehicle Co., Ltd., and Zhengzhou Yutong Bus Co., Ltd., who have all given SORL similar supply awards in the recent past. We continue to closely cooperate with our partners and enhance our R& D to provide more technologically advanced products and cost-efficient solutions to our clients."
About SORL Auto Parts, Inc.
As a global tier one supplier of brake and control systems to the commercial vehicle industry, SORL Auto Parts, Inc. is the market leader for commercial vehicles brake systems, such as trucks and buses in China. The Company distributes products both within China and internationally under the SORL trademark. SORL is listed among the top 100 auto component suppliers in China, with a product range that includes 65 categories with over 2000 specifications in brake systems and others. The Company has four authorized international sales centers in UAE, India, the United States and Europe. SORL is working to establish a broader global sales network.
